From Files to the Field: BJP Spotlights India's Infrastructure Push, From the Chenab Bridge to 34 km of Highway a Day

The BJP took to social media to highlight what it called a faster pace of infrastructure in India, citing the Chenab Bridge's dedication to the nation, metro networks in 23+ cities and 34 km of highway built each day.

The ruling BJP used its official social media handle on X to spotlight infrastructure development across the country, framing the message around the idea of moving "from files to the field" — a claim that large projects are now reaching the ground faster than before.

Then Versus Now

In its message, the party recalled the period before 2014, saying major projects used to remain stuck for years at a time. By contrast, according to the post, the country is now advancing into a new phase of quick decisions and time-bound delivery, with the emphasis on taking plans off paper and onto the ground.

The Achievements It Listed

The BJP backed its claim of speed with a few concrete examples. Chief among them was the dedication of the engineering landmark Chenab Bridge to the nation.

  • The Chenab Bridge dedicated to the nation.
  • Metro services expanded to 23+ cities across the country.
  • Highway construction reaching a pace of 34 km per day.

The party's point was clear: work is moving ahead briskly on three fronts at once — railways, urban transport and roads — and it is presenting these figures as a snapshot of a changing India.

Public Reaction

While many users praised these projects in the responses to the post, others raised questions rooted in everyday experience. The sharpest concern was about rail travel: some pointed out that despite a separate freight corridor being built, ordinary passenger trains still run hours behind schedule, and asked when the benefit of on-time journeys would actually reach commuters.
